Reduces UV Rays

Double glazing is a kind of window that has two panes of glass that are set in a frame that creates an insulating space between the windows. They are designed to block heat from escaping the home and provide protection against colder weather and noise. They can be used for new construction homes or to replace existing single-paned windows. Also known as IGUs, or insulated units (IGUs) They are commonly used in new construction homes.

The gap between the panes of a double-glazed windows is typically filled with an inert gas, like argon or Krypton, or xenon. This gas adds an additional layer of insulation and increases the R-value of the window. The space between the panes can be tinted or annealed, which enhances the thermal efficiency.

Another benefit of double-glazed windows is that they cut down on the amount of UV radiation entering your house. This is crucial because exposure to UV rays can cause damage to furniture and textiles. Double glazing also helps in reducing condensation, which can cause your home to be suffocated with a a musty odour and encourage the growth of mildew spores that can erode woodwork and upholstery.
